What is the WCB Power Off Reset Valve?

The WCB Power Off Reset Valve is a hydraulic control valve designed to manage the behavior of hydraulic systems when power is lost. It ensures that when power to a hydraulic system is turned off or interrupted, the system remains safe and stable, preventing uncontrolled movements or pressure build-up. Upon power restoration, the valve resets the system to its operational state, providing a seamless transition back to normal operation. The term “WCB” refers to the specific material used in the construction of the valve, typically cast steel, known for its durability and ability to withstand high pressures and harsh environmental conditions. This valve is a crucial safety mechanism in any hydraulic system, where power loss can lead to potentially hazardous situations.
